I know, this question is famous, but i can't handle it myself. The problem is:
After some time my realtek card becomes unresponsible. It happens because of buffer overflow. I tried ping -f xxx. 15 seconds later, the kernel says that rl0: watchdog timeout. I can't send files more then 100MB via network. This problem is because of my PC configuration - Motherboard GB K8N, chipset nforce 3. Unfortunately, even FreeBSD 5.3 can't handle it (but it's better then 5.2.1). Maybe someone has already met this problem? Thank you!
